What Is Skin Pigmentation?
Melanin produced by melanocytes determines the natural color of your skin, eyes, and hair. When melanin production increases in specific areas due to internal or external triggers, it causes:
- Dark spots
- Uneven patches
- Persistent discoloration
- Dull or uneven skin tone
- Hyperpigmentation can appear on:
- Face
- Neck
- Arms
- Back
- Hands
